Abstract
We present a re-evaluation of the structure function ratios F-2(He)/F- 2(D), F-2(C)/F-2(D) and F-2(Ca)/F-2(D) measured in deep inelastic muon -nucleus scattering at an incident muon momentum of 200 GeV. We also p resent the ratios F-2(C)/F-2(Li), F-2(Ca)/F-2(Li) and F-2(Ca)/F-2(C) m easured at 90 GeV. The results are based on data already published by NMC; the main difference in the analysis is a correction for the masse s of the deuterium targets and an improvement in the radiative correct ions. The kinematic range covered is 0.0035 < x < 0.65, 0.5 < Q(2) < 9 0 GeV2 for the He/D, C/D and Ca/D data and 0.0085 < x < 0.6, 0.84 < Q( 2) < 17 GeV2 for the Li/C/Ca ones.
